What Exactly Is a Chem AP Score Calculator?
A chem AP score calculator is an online tool designed to estimate your final AP Chemistry exam score (on the 1-5 scale) based on your performance on the two main sections of the test: the multiple-choice questions (MCQ) and the free-response questions (FRQ). It does this by applying the official scoring guidelines and conversion charts released by the College Board. The core function is simple: you input your raw scores—the number of questions you got correct on each section—and the calculator estimates your scaled score.
The magic behind the calculator lies in the annual "curve." Unlike a typical classroom test where 90% might be an A, the AP exam uses a statistical process called equating to ensure scores are consistent from year to year, regardless of test difficulty. This means the number of correct answers needed for a specific AP score can shift. A chem AP score calculator incorporates this equating process, using data from previous years or projected curves, to provide the most accurate estimate possible. It transforms your raw tally into a meaningful prediction of college credit eligibility.
How the AP Chemistry Exam is Scored: The Foundation of the Calculator
To truly trust a chem AP score calculator, you must understand the exam’s structure. The AP Chemistry exam is 3 hours and 15 minutes long and is divided into two sections with equal weight (50% each).
Section I: Multiple-Choice Questions (MCQ)
- 60 questions
- 90 minutes
- Covers all 9 units of the course framework.
- Your raw score here is simply the number of correct answers. There is no penalty for guessing.
Section II: Free-Response Questions (FRQ)
- 7 questions total: 3 long-response and 4 short-response.
- 105 minutes (including a 10-minute reading period).
- Questions are multi-part and require detailed chemical reasoning, calculations, and lab analysis.
- Your raw score here is the sum of points earned on each FRQ, as graded against official rubrics. Each FRQ is typically worth up to 10-15 points.
Your composite score is a weighted combination of these two raw scores (each contributing 50%). This composite score is then mapped onto the 1-5 scale via the annual equating process. A chem AP score calculator essentially performs this mapping for you in reverse: from your raw scores to the predicted composite and final AP score.

How to Use a Chem AP Score Calculator: A Step-by-Step Guide
Using these tools is straightforward, but precision matters. Follow this process for the most accurate and useful estimate.
Step 1: Take a Realistic, Full-Length Practice Exam.
Do not use a calculator with guessed or partial scores. Your input must come from a complete, timed practice test that simulates the actual exam environment. The College Board releases official past exams, and high-quality prep books from Princeton Review, Barron’s, or the AP Classroom resources provided by your teacher are excellent sources.
Step 2: Score Your Exam Objectively.
- For the MCQ: Use the answer key to count your raw score (correct answers only).
- For the FRQ: This is trickier. You must use the official scoring guidelines and sample responses from the College Board for that specific exam year. These PDFs detail exactly how points are awarded for each part of each question. Be brutally honest with yourself. Compare your answers to the samples and rubric to assign a point total for each FRQ, then sum them for your total FRQ raw score.
Step 3: Input Your Raw Scores.
Navigate to a reputable chem AP score calculator (many are found on major test prep sites like Albert.io, Fiveable, or dedicated AP blogs). You will typically find two input fields: one for your MCQ raw score (0-60) and one for your FRQ raw score (0-~75, depending on the exam year's point total). Enter your numbers carefully.
Step 4: Interpret the Results.
The calculator will output your estimated composite score and the corresponding AP score (1-5). Crucially, it will also often show the score distribution from the previous year (e.g., "In 2023, 24% of test-takers scored a 5"). This context is vital. If your calculated 4 is at the very bottom of the 4 range, you know you have little margin for error on the real exam. If it’s a solid 4, you can be more confident.
Step 5: Analyze and Plan.
Don’t just note the number. Ask: What raw score combination gave me this result? How far am I from the next score level? Use this to set your next practice test’s targets.
The Critical Limitations: What a Chem AP Score Calculator CAN'T Tell You
While invaluable, these tools are estimates, not prophecies. Understanding their limitations prevents overconfidence or undue panic.
1. The Curve is an Estimate. The calculator uses the most recent published conversion chart or a projection. The actual equating process for your test administration is secret and finalized only after the exam. A minor shift in difficulty can change the raw-to-scaled conversion by a point or two. Your calculated 4 could be a solid 4 or a low 4 on test day.
2. It Depends on Your Practice Test's Authenticity. If your practice exam is easier or harder than the actual AP exam, your raw score is not a valid input. An inflated raw score from an easy test will give a falsely optimistic estimate. Always use official or highly regarded, up-to-date practice materials.
3. It Ignores the "Human Element" of FRQ Scoring. The calculator assumes your FRQs will be scored by a consistent, rigorous AP Reader following the rubric exactly. In reality, while the process is standardized, slight variations in interpretation can occur. Your self-scoring, however diligent, is not a perfect substitute for an experienced reader.
4. It Cannot Account for Test-Day Performance. Your calculated score assumes you replicate your practice test performance under real exam pressure, fatigue, and anxiety. A bad night's sleep or a moment of panic can derail even the best-prepared student. The calculator is a measure of preparedness, not a guarantee of execution.

Common Questions About Chem AP Score Calculators
Q: Are these calculators official from the College Board?
A: No. The College Board does not release an official score calculator. They release the scoring guidelines and conversion tables after the exam. Third-party sites and prep companies create calculators based on this released data. They are highly accurate for past exams and make educated projections for the current cycle.
Q: When should I start using a score calculator?
A: Begin using it after your first full-length practice exam, usually in the late winter or early spring of your AP class. Using it too early, with incomplete content knowledge, will only give frustratingly low scores. Use it as a diagnostic and progress-tracking tool once you have covered most of the curriculum.
Q: My calculator says I'm projected for a 5, but I still feel unprepared. Should I relax?
A: No. A projected 5 from a practice test is a great sign, but it means you have achieved the standard on that specific test. Your goal is to replicate that performance under real conditions. Use the confidence to focus on maintaining skills and mastering any lingering weak spots, not to coast.
Q: Can I use a calculator for just the MCQ or just the FRQ?
A: Some tools allow you to see what raw score you need on one section if you assume a certain score on the other. This is useful for goal-setting. For example, if you are confident in your FRQs and target a 50/75, you can calculate the minimum MCQ raw score needed to still achieve a 4 or 5.
Q: What is a "good" raw score for a 5?
A: This varies by year. Historically, a composite raw score (combined MCQ and FRQ points) in the range of 70-80% of the total possible points has been a reliable benchmark for a 5. For a 4, it's often around 55-70%. However, always use the calculator with your specific practice exam's total point values, as the FRQ point total can vary slightly from year to year.
